Psalm 39:5

Indeed, you have made the length of my days very short. My life span is nothing compared to yours. Certainly, everyone alive is like a whisper in the wind.

Psalm 62:9

Common people are only a vapor in the wind. Important people are only a delusion. When all of them are weighed on a scale, they amount to nothing. They are less than a vapor in the wind.

Psalm 89:47

Remember how short my life span is! Have you created the sons of men for no reason?

Psalm 144:4

Man is like a mere breath. His days are like a passing shadow.

Genesis 47:9

Jacob answered: My life of wandering has lasted a hundred and thirty years. Those years have been few and difficult, unlike the long years of my ancestors in their wanderings.

Job 7:6

My days are swifter than a weaver's shuttle flying back and forth. They end without hope.

Job 9:25-26

My days are swifter than a runner! They flee away and see no good.

Job 14:1-2

Man born of woman, lives a short life that is full of trouble.

Psalm 39:11

With stern reproof you discipline people for their iniquity. Like a moth you consume what is dear to them. Certainly, everyone is like a breath of air.

Psalm 90:4-5

In your sight a thousand years are like a single day, like yesterday, already past like an hour in the night.

Psalm 90:9-10

Indeed, all our days slip away because of your fury. We live out our years like one long sigh.

Ecclesiastes 1:2

Vanity of vanities, said the Preacher, vanity of vanities; all is vanity.

Ecclesiastes 2:11

I looked at all the works my hands accomplished. I saw everything I had worked to do. I saw that all was vanity and grasping for the wind. It was to no purpose for there was no profit under the sun.

Isaiah 40:17

Before him all the nations are as nothing! He regards them as worthless and less than nothing.

James 4:14

You do not know what will happen tomorrow. What is your life? For you are a vapor (puff of air) that appears for a little while and then vanishes away.

2 Peter 3:8

Do not forget this one thing, beloved, that one day is with Jehovah as a thousand years, and a thousand years as one day. (Psalm 90:1, 4)
